Latest Patents

One of his latest patents focuses on multi-tone continuous wave detection and ranging. This invention involves generating an initial signal using radio frequency (RF) tones, which is then emitted as a multi-tone continuous wave signal. The signal reflects off a target and is received as a reflected signal. Boyraz's method determines resultant RF tones, including frequency, phase, and power, from the reflected signal in the frequency domain. A frequency-domain sinusoidal wave is fitted to these resultant RF tones, allowing for the determination of the distance to the target through modulation of the frequency-domain sinusoidal wave. Additionally, a phase processing algorithm is utilized to generate target distance and speed by triangulating the range information encoded in the backscattered RF tones.
